St. Louis BattleHawks vs. Houston Roughnecks injury report

Who is out or questionable for Week 2 of the new and improved XFL? We break down the St. Louis and Houston final injury reports.

The Houston Roughnecks host the St. Louis BattleHawks on Sunday to close out Week 2 with a matchup of 1-0 teams. Houston thumped Los Angeles in Week 1, pulling away in the second half. St. Louis stunned Dallas in a defensive upset.

The final injury reports are out and St. Louis running back Matt Jones is the big name on the injury report. He suffered a knee injury last week and is listed as questionable this weekend. He was a full participant in practice, but if he is limited for the game or ends up unable to go, Christine Michael would get the opportunity. Jones was the most effective and most used running back in Week 1, rushing 21 times for 85 yards in the BattleHawks win.

Houston will likely be without defensive end Cashaud Lyons, who is doubtful with a knee injury. On offense, running back De’Angelo Henderson is out with a shoulder injury and we can likely expect James Butler to get more work once again.
